Wpis z mikrobloga

via Wykop Mobilny (Android)
  • 1
@BoKoR: Zadziała dobrze. Najpierw zamieni IX na IVV, po czym IV na IIII, a drugie V na IIIII.
  • Odpowiedz
@hwk1988: np tablica/słownik z większa ilości elementów - klucz -> wartość, tak aby np M od razu zamieniać (wliczyć) na 1000, a nie przez D -> C -> L -> X -> V - > I
  • Odpowiedz
: a jak to zrobić szybciej


@hwk1988: trywialnie. Iterowac znaki od lewej do prawej i kiedy następny znak jest mniejszy lub rowny dodac wartosc a kiedy mniejszy odjąć.
  • Odpowiedz